Morrowindsr8good 0 Posted August 6, 2013 Right I have posted this before but to no avail so I'm going to try again. Basically the only way I can get my POD to send a signal to my ENGL power amp is to go via the fx loop and stick a loop block at the end of the signal chain which is rather annoying as I like the use of the looping function. I have sent it directly into a PA before via the 1/4" out without an issue but for some reason it is not working going into the ENGL so I have no clue what the problem is. The output signal is set to power amp, 1/4" line out switch set to amp, guitar in set to normal. My rough signal chain is (working) Guitar in>Vol pedal>Amp sim>Reverb etc>FX block>FX Send (out)>ENGL>Cab. The way I want it to work is; Guitar in>Vol pedal>Amp sim>Reverb etc>1/4" out>ENGL>Cab. Has anybody got any ideas? It's been months and I still can't find a solution. Quote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
mrkphpps 12 Posted August 6, 2013 Hi Morrowind Sorry you're having problems getting the Engl to work. Have you tried the 1/4" out set to line rather than amp? I think the amp setting is designed for going into the pre amp input of a guitar amp, and I have mine set to line when I play through the effects loop return of my peavy valve king, and it seems to work for me.
